Ordinals
beta
Address 1K7bKKB7CLbSAXfrPyGYmZiRoAXrguXHVr
sat balance
14507
outputs
4fb3e8d53d2e6e3751edcdd79aa92434b7175e07a9467c7b0d834721943b6ea5:1